使用生物陶材料和先进的消毒协议的现代化化技术有效地治疗儿科患者未成熟的牙. 这种方法促进了顶屏障的形成,确保了长期的牙保留和功能.

科学领域:

  • 儿科牙科 儿科牙科
  • 牙周内科医院 牙周内科医院 牙周内科医院
  • 复原性内脏牙科 复原性内脏牙科是指再生性内脏牙科.

背景情况:

  • 未成熟的永久牙与开放的尖端和非生命脉在儿科患者中构成重大管理挑战.
  • 材料和技术的进步提高了毒程序的成功率.
  • 当代的毒化利用生物陶材料,如MTA和增强的消毒方法.

研究的目的:

  • 描述一项现代化化技术,用于患有不成熟死牙的儿科患者.
  • 突出使用先进的材料和技术,以成功实现毒化.
  • 为了证明现代化在保护不成熟的牙方面的可预测性.

主要方法:

  • 一名16岁的患者患有非必要的部中央切口和开放的顶部,经历了顶.
  • 通过使用低酸 (NaOCl) 实现了彻底的运河消毒,并采用内部加热,超声波激活和专用灌.
  • 矿物三氧化物聚合物 (MTA) 使用微位放置系统 (MAP) 在牙科操作显微镜下放置,然后用生物陶密封剂密封.

主要成果:

  • 成功地形成了化顶屏障,使得根管正确密封.
  • 这一过程导致了顶部的密集,无空隙的MTA屏障.
  • 治疗促进了长期的牙保留和功能.

结论:

  • 使用先进的生物陶材料和技术的现代化化对于儿科患者的未成熟死牙非常有效.
  • 精确的灌,放大和专门的输送系统提高了消毒和材料放置.
  • 这种方法提供了一种可预测和可靠的解决方案,以保护自然牙并防止并发症.
